Typography in Yoga App UI Design

Typography is more than just choosing a pretty font. In a yoga app, it’s about finding the right balance between readability and aesthetics. The font should be clear and easy to read, especially for users who might be following along during a yoga session. However, it should also align with the app’s overall theme and contribute to a calm and focused environment.

Color Schemes in Yoga App UI Design

The colors you choose for your yoga app will significantly impact how users feel when they use it. Calming colors, such as soft blues and greens, can help create a serene environment that encourages relaxation and focus. It’s also important to ensure that there is enough contrast between text and background colors to enhance readability and accessibility.

Personalization Features in Yoga Apps

Personalization can significantly enhance the user experience by making the app feel more relevant to the individual user. This can include customizable user profiles, tailored yoga sessions based on user preferences, and personalized progress tracking. By offering these features, you can create a more engaging and satisfying experience for your users.

Gamification in Yoga Apps

Gamification is an effective way to increase user engagement in a yoga app. By incorporating reward systems, challenges, and achievements, you can motivate users to stay committed to their yoga practice. These elements not only make the app more enjoyable but also encourage users to return to the app regularly.

In-app Notifications and Alerts

Notifications and alerts are essential for keeping users engaged, but they need to be handled carefully to avoid being intrusive. In a yoga app, notifications should be timely and relevant, such as reminders for scheduled sessions or alerts about new content. It’s important to strike a balance between keeping users informed and not overwhelming them with too many notifications.

Performance Optimization in Yoga Apps

Performance is a key factor in the success of any app, and yoga apps are no exception. Users expect the app to load quickly, run smoothly, and not drain their device’s battery. Performance optimization involves fine-tuning the app’s code, minimizing the size of images and other assets, and ensuring that the app functions efficiently even on lower-end devices.

Security Considerations in Yoga Apps

Security is a major concern for any app that collects user data, and yoga apps are no different. Protecting user information, such as personal details and health data, should be a top priority. Implementing secure login methods, such as two-factor authentication, and ensuring that data is encrypted can help build trust with your users.
